Hi all
I have just purchased my first Porsche, it’s a 1990 Baltic Blue (or maybe Dove blue?) 944S2.

It’s taken me over two years to find the right car but after driving it home from Leicester it was well worth the wait! The car itself is in great condition for a 20 year old car, the previous owner had a stack of receipts along with a fully stamped service book from OPC and specialists. There are a few bits I’m keen to get checked (mainly the belts!) just for extra piece of mind so I’ll be booking it into my local specialist (Zentrum) shortly.
